The cheapest way to get from Crewe to Cheadle is to drive which costs £5 - £9 and takes 33 min.
The fastest way to get from Crewe to Cheadle is to drive which takes 33 min and costs £5 - £9.
No, there is no direct bus from Crewe to Cheadle. However, there are services departing from The Terrace and arriving at Cross Street via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 11m.
The distance between Crewe and Cheadle is 26 miles. The road distance is 24.2 miles.
The best way to get from Crewe to Cheadle without a car is to train and bus which takes 1h 28m and costs .
It takes approximately 1h 28m to get from Crewe to Cheadle, including transfers.
Crewe to Cheadle bus services, operated by First Potteries, depart from The Terrace station.
Crewe to Cheadle bus services, operated by First Potteries, arrive at Bus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Crewe to Cheadle is 24 miles. It takes approximately 33 min to drive from Crewe to Cheadle.
